The Sisters of Parvos are Corpus super soldiers that work under Parvos Granum. Sought out as Candidates by Vala Glarios, the Sisters seek to fulfill Parvos's desire in having a reliable sibling, and are armed with advanced Tenet weaponry and Hound companions.

Acting as an Adversary to the individual Tenno whose actions in battle have caused them to rise, Sisters establish a foothold in the Star Chart. From there, they hinder the progress of the Tenno, seizing a large portion of credits gained from missions. Their powers, bestowed upon them by Parvos' technology, grant them invincibility in battle that can only be broken by the Tenno who they are bound to - by discovering a sequence of enigmatic phrases inscribed on Requiem Mods, which the Tenno must unearth and apply to their Parazon in corresponding order, thus being able to purify and permanently break the Sister's security encryption. Every Sister has a unique name and various properties.

After the completion of The War Within and Call of the Tempestarii quests, as well as obtaining Mastery Rank 5, the player may encounter a Candidate after completing the Granum Void in any Corpus Ship tileset while qualifying for Rank 1 rewards of Nightmare Difficulty (using a ZenithGranumCrown Zenith Granum Crown; not to be confused with Nightmare Mode which is a different mission modifier). This can be done before or after completing the mission's main objective.

By choosing to kill the Sister Candidate with a Parazon Mercy kill, the player causes a Sister to rise in the Origin System, thus becoming the Progenitor of that Sister, and the Warframe used for this is recognized as the Progenitor Warframe. In a squad, only the last player who damaged the Candidate may perform the Mercy kill. If no one takes the mercy action, the Candidate will despawn after 30 seconds. This does not interrupt the normal course of the mission. Upon return to the Orbiter, regardless of whether the mission was completed or aborted, the player will receive communications from the newly created Sister. The Sister's profile can be accessed from either the Orbiter's Navigation console, or on the Main Menu, through a banner on the lower right corner of the screen.

Players cannot Mercy the Candidate if they already have an active Sister or Kuva Lich. A Candidate can still spawn if any member of the squad already has an active Sister/Lich, or has not met the quest prerequisites to spawn one. Should a Candidate be downed by a player who has not completed the quest prerequisites, the Candidate will immediately die without a Mercy prompt.

When the player is within Mercy distance, the downed Candidate will display an icon and name of the Tenet Weapon the created Sister will wield. The displayed weapon is always random, meaning players can run a mission multiple times before Mercy killing her with their weapon of choice. If the Candidate is ignored, the displayed weapon will not show up again for any subsequent Candidates (only if the mission is finished properly) until the entire weapon pool is rejected.

As an added challenge, Sister Candidates may flee and despawn if not caught in time. If they do, this will trigger unique voice lines from Vala Glarios indicating that they have fled (rather than simply turned invisible a la Treasurers). Whilst the timer is fairly generous and Candidates are not particularly challenging to defeat, players are nonetheless advised to prioritize catching the Candidate over all other objectives and enemies, and if hunting as a group then squads should stick together (or at least stay in pairs) to ensure that the path to the Candidate is not blocked by a Co-op Door.

Progenitor Warframe[]

The Warframe who created the Sister will determine the elemental damage bonus that her Tenet Weapon will have, as well as the type of Ephemera should they spawn with one. In addition, it will determine the Sister's Ability kit, and the Sister will typically have complete immunity to damage of her progenitor element.

Personality[]

Sisters can have one of four personalities.[1] Since Sisters are always female, the personality chosen will be random and not split between sexes like Kuva Liches. These personalities can be described as "Business", "Nervous", "Domineering", and "Folksy".

Behavior & Mechanics[]

Star Chart Influence and Reward Tax[]

A Sister increasingly establishes influence across a set of nodes in the system by commanding Mechanized Hounds, which will appear during missions. The Sister will gain influence each time she ranks up, and a node will lose its influence after the player defeats the Sister Controlled Territory mission there. Clearing influence from nodes on the Star Chart will cause the Sister to take control of new planets.

Influence serves to diminish the player's rewards for completing missions in the affected nodes as a part of the reward will be claimed by the Sister through a Reward Tax in form of Credits. As the number of nodes under influence increases, the Reward Tax will also increase (roughly 0.7% per node). Credits that the player has lost through Reward Tax will only be reclaimed after they have defeated the Sister.

Rage Meter[]

A rage meter can be seen in the Sister Profile page, representing the likelihood that the Sister will appear in the player's missions. The 'angrier' the Sister, the more likely the player will encounter her. Only killing mechanized hounds in nodes occupied by the player's Sister will further anger the Sister and increase the meter. Occupied node mission completion and killing mechanized hounds in different Sister nodes (via taxi) will not increase the Sister's anger, although the latter will still progress the murmur. There are five levels of anger: Indifferent → Annoyed → Fuming → Furious → Enraged. The meter will reset every time the Sister levels up, except for the final level of 5.

Using a Requiem Ultimatum can instantly spawn the player's Sister regardless of rage meter level.

Newly created Sisters start at Level 1, indicated above her name in her profile page. As the player progressively fills the Sister's rage meter they will eventually encounter the Sister in combat during a mission. If the player fails a Mercy attack at any point during the fight, the Sister will be staggered, swearing vengeance towards the player. After doing so, the Sister will despawn, though not before increasing in level by one. As a Sister increases in level, so too does the level of missions under her influence. A Sister can reach a maximum level of 5. Sisters may gain additional resistances and immunities upon leveling up.

Abilities/Attacks[]

Sisters have four unique Abilities, three of them are variants of existing Warframe Abilities and one is a movement Ability. The first three Abilities that they possess depend on the Element associated with the Progenitor Warframe that summoned the Sister. Regardless of the Progenitor Warframe, the fourth Ability can be one of the following four abilities: Lurch, Stampede, Teleport, or Vault.

As Corpus units, Sisters have very high natural shield regeneration and low regeneration delay.

Sisters start out with their first Ability and fourth movement Ability; they will gain access to their second and third Abilities at levels 2 and 3 respectively similar to how Warframes gain access to their Abilities when ranking up.

Mechanized Hound[]

SistersOfParvosTeaser1

A Sister does not maintain her territory on her own. Aside from enlisting the aid of Corpus troops and proxies, she also has Hounds that assist her conquest. In addition to having Robotic, Alloy Armor, and Proto Shield health types, they receive 25% less damage, DmgToxinSmall64 Toxin does not bypass their shields, and receive up to a maximum of 4 stacks of any Status Effect. On creation of the Sister, the Hound's components (Model, Core, Bracket, and Stabilizer) are randomly generated, possessing unique precepts depending on their modular parts.

All hounds have a 5% chance of dropping a Requiem Relic.[2][3] Each Requiem Relic has an equal chance to be dropped.

Spawning Mechanics[]

Unlike Kuva Thralls that are normal enemies converted into upgraded units, Hounds are a new type of enemy that spawn in Sister controlled mission nodes. A Hound appearing in a mission will be accompanied by a musical sting and a waypoint marker. The Hounds are aggressive and will often seek out the player regardless of alert status. One Hound will always appear at the start of a mission, with additional Hounds appearing as the player kills enemies. Up to a maximum of 3 Hounds can spawn in a mission naturally.

Sisters that challenge the player also can summon one Hound per health bar (with a 30 second cooldown between summons), regardless of the mission's existing or defeated Hounds. Up to a maximum of 3 Hounds can be spawned in this manner.

Requiem Mods are a special subset of Parazon Mods, each one an enigmatic phrase fragment of a complete Requiem Sequence, thus the only way to permanently sever a Kuva Lich or Sisters of Parvos's Immortality.
